a warning. Amazon charged me £49

I just wanted to warn everyone to check their bank statements.. Amazon have charged me £49 for being a prime member that I didnt even ask for!!!!

I contacted them and it has now been cancelled... the confirmation email is as follows...


Hello Margaret,

Thank you for contacting Amazon.co.uk.

Your Amazon Prime membership has been cancelled. Other members you may have shared your benefits with will be notified of the cancellation.

Our records indicate that neither you nor your registered guests have used your Amazon Prime membership benefits, so I have requested a refund of 49 GBP for the membership fee. The refund should be processed within the next 2-3 business days and will appear as a credit on your next credit card billing statement.
